It is possible to tint your house windows yourself, but hiring a professional window tinter is usually best. Window tint is relatively easy to apply, but getting a clean application that looks seamless is challenging. It’s easy to end up with a tint film that hangs over the edges of your glass or falls short of it, and without experience and the proper tools, you could end up with unsightly bubbles. Hiring a professional to tint your windows adds labor costs, but you’ll receive a high-quality tint appearance and not have to redo it.
The average cost to tint your home windows is around $600 or around $75 per window. However, it’s not uncommon for prices to range from $150 to $1,600. Your total project cost will depend on the amount and size of the windows. Window tinting can help make your home more energy efficient by blocking harsh sunlight, protect your furniture from fading, and create more privacy for your household.
Consider other essential cost factors, including the following:
Shade and quality of the tint
Type of tint
Labor cost of hiring window tinter
A 35% tint is the most popular for home windows. This level is significantly darker than the legal tint limit for car windows—usually around 70%. At 35% tint, more than half of the incoming light is blocked. This tint percentage still allows for plenty of natural light to fill your space while drastically improving your home’s energy efficiency and comfort in your living space. If you hire a professional to tint your windows, they usually bring screens to show you what different tints will look like to make it easier to choose what’s right for your home.
Most window installation and repair companies can handle putting tint film over your existing windows, but it’s best to hire a company that specializes in window tinting. This decision will result in the best application for the cleanest look, and it usually means you’ll get a better professional opinion about the type of tint and tint level that makes the most sense for your home and personal preferences.
Most homeowners find that hiring a professional window tinter to tint their house windows is well worth the investment, as there are several key benefits that home window tint offers. These include the following:
Reduced UV light, meaning less fading of furniture and flooring
Improved home energy efficiency, lowering electric bills
Improved privacy
More comfortable and even temperature in your living area
Reduces glare on screens on TVs and other electronics
